If you're referring to a specific firmware version for Trezor hardware wallets, it's important to keep your device's firmware up-to-date to ensure optimal security and functionality. Trezor regularly releases firmware updates to address potential vulnerabilities and improve features.

To update the firmware on your Trezor hardware wallet to version 22.9.3 or the latest available version:

  1. Connect your Trezor device to your computer using the USB cable.

  2. Open the Trezor Wallet website (wallet.trezor.io) in your web browser.

  3. Follow the on-screen instructions to access your wallet using your Trezor device and PIN.

  4. Once logged in, navigate to the settings or firmware update section. This may vary slightly depending on the version of the Trezor Wallet interface.

  5. If a firmware update is available, you should see an option to update your device. Follow the prompts to begin the firmware update process.

  6. During the update, follow the instructions on the Trezor Wallet interface and your Trezor device's screen. Do not disconnect your device until the update is complete.

  7. Once the firmware update is finished, your Trezor hardware wallet will restart, and you can continue using it as usual.

It's important to download firmware updates only from the official Trezor website or through the Trezor Wallet interface to ensure that you're installing authentic and secure updates.

Remember to always back up your recovery seed phrase before performing any firmware updates or making changes to your device to prevent the risk of losing access to your funds.
